当前位置: 首页 > news >正文

通信原理-思科实验三:无线局域网实验

实验三  无线局域网实验

一:无线局域网基础服务集

实验步骤:

  1. 进入物理工作区,导航选择 城市家园;

 选择设备 AP0,并分别选择Laptop0、Laptop1放在APO范围外区域

  1. 修改笔记本的网卡,从以太网卡切换到无线网卡WPC300N

 

  1. 切换到逻辑工作区,观察笔记本Tp0 Tp1和APO是否建立连接?

可以看到并没有建立连接。

 

  1. 再切换到物理工作区,把两台笔记本拖进APO工作范围内,再次回到逻辑工作区,观察笔记本Tp0 Tp1和APO是否建立连接?

可以看到观察笔记本Tp0 Tp1和APO已建立连接。

  1. 为APO配置SSID为123456,加密机制为WPA2-PSK、秘钥:1234567890,观察笔记本的连接状态?

配置完成后笔记本没有连接。

  1. 给笔记本电脑tp0的无线网配置SSID和加密机制如下图,再次观察电脑的连接状态?

设置完成,观察到TP0已建立连接。

  1. 按照上步骤再次给tp1配置加密机制和秘钥。观察连接状态?

设置完成,观察到TP1已建立连接。

  1. 观察两台笔记本电脑的IP配置情况

可以看到两台笔记本并不在同一个网段。

  1. 启动两台笔记本之间的ICMP报文传输

 二:无线局域网跟以太网互联

步骤:

  1. 增加一个交换机、两台终端PC0 PC1

 

  1. 用直通线把PT跟交换机、终端跟交换机连接

  1. 配置终端IP,选择DHCP自动获取的方式,观察IP分配情况?

可以看到两台终端并不在同一网段下。

建立报文传输查看IP

  1. 分别启动Tp0 跟 PC0,  Tp1跟PC1报文传输来验证连通性

 

  1. 根据上面提供的mac帧字段说明,观察APO对无线局域网和以太网的报文格式转换情况

查看TP0传送给AP0的MAC帧,可以看到无线局域网MAC帧格式如下:

查看AP0传送给交换机的MAC帧,可以看到无线局域网MAC帧已经转换为以太网的MAC帧格式如下:

相关文章:

  • 北京网站建设多少钱?
  • 辽宁网页制作哪家好_网站建设
  • 高端品牌网站建设_汉中网站制作
  • 【使用 Pytest 记录日志文件并确保测试用例正常执行】
  • python实现盲反卷积算法
  • 2024最新网络安全自学路线,内容涵盖3-5年技能提升
  • Ubuntu 22.04.4 LTS (linux) GoAccess 分析 Nginx 日志
  • 如何学习自动驾驶仿真与算法优化 前后端开发
  • 深入理解Prompt工程
  • GO集成方式、Java文字识别接口集成方法
  • Odoo 17 仪表盘开发指南:打造高效的数据可视化中心
  • CSS前端面试题——怎么用CSS实现一个宽高自适应的正方形?
  • .NET Core中如何集成RabbitMQ
  • C++初阶学习——探索STL奥秘——标准库中的string类
  • PyCharm2024 专业版激活设置中文
  • 论文总结:A Survey on Evaluation of Large Language Models-鲁棒性相关内容
  • 爬虫基本原理入门
  • Preact:轻量级替代React的选择
  • 「译」Node.js Streams 基础
  • 【RocksDB】TransactionDB源码分析
  • Golang-长连接-状态推送
  • iOS仿今日头条、壁纸应用、筛选分类、三方微博、颜色填充等源码
  • java8-模拟hadoop
  • Mysql5.6主从复制
  • 产品三维模型在线预览
  • 成为一名优秀的Developer的书单
  • 代理模式
  • 基于Mobx的多页面小程序的全局共享状态管理实践
  • 来,膜拜下android roadmap,强大的执行力
  • 入口文件开始,分析Vue源码实现
  • 思维导图—你不知道的JavaScript中卷
  • 通过来模仿稀土掘金个人页面的布局来学习使用CoordinatorLayout
  • 优秀架构师必须掌握的架构思维
  • 原生 js 实现移动端 Touch 滑动反弹
  • ionic异常记录
  • ​埃文科技受邀出席2024 “数据要素×”生态大会​
  • ​字​节​一​面​
  • ### Error querying database. Cause: com.mysql.jdbc.exceptions.jdbc4.CommunicationsException
  • #每天一道面试题# 什么是MySQL的回表查询
  • (04)odoo视图操作
  • (4)事件处理——(2)在页面加载的时候执行任务(Performing tasks on page load)...
  • (C语言)输入自定义个数的整数,打印出最大值和最小值
  • (附源码)ssm基于web技术的医务志愿者管理系统 毕业设计 100910
  • (三)centos7案例实战—vmware虚拟机硬盘挂载与卸载
  • (十五)Flask覆写wsgi_app函数实现自定义中间件
  • (太强大了) - Linux 性能监控、测试、优化工具
  • (学习总结16)C++模版2
  • (原)记一次CentOS7 磁盘空间大小异常的解决过程
  • (转)母版页和相对路径
  • **python多态
  • .bat批处理(八):各种形式的变量%0、%i、%%i、var、%var%、!var!的含义和区别
  • .jks文件(JAVA KeyStore)
  • .net core docker部署教程和细节问题
  • .NET Micro Framework初体验
  • .Net环境下的缓存技术介绍
  • .NET下的多线程编程—1-线程机制概述
  • .vue文件怎么使用_vue调试工具vue-devtools的安装
  • @Conditional注解详解